Output f8922dc7d72355e92928151f5bc4c5edf4332d5fa19b848a265624b1d50d7cd0:0

value
154000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5ae6133b112659a5b9ee657d829883785023064 OP_EQUAL
address
3KiFwSwD1AXjC1g6zeBh5iwEzQQtUyczDU
transaction
f8922dc7d72355e92928151f5bc4c5edf4332d5fa19b848a265624b1d50d7cd0
confirmations
166036
spent
true